Indonesia | Fuel exports (% of merchandise exports)
Fuels comprise the commodities in SITC section 3 (mineral fuels, lubricants and related materials). Limitations and exceptions: Previous editions contained data based on the SITC revision 1. Data for earlier years in previous editions may differ because of the change in methodology. Concordance tables are available to convert data reported in one system to another. Statistical concept and methodology: The classification of commodity groups is based on the Standard International Trade Classification (SITC) revision 3.

Indonesia | Fuel exports (% of merchandise exports)
1960
1961
1962 31.71176541
1963
1964
1965
1966
1967 36.0096995
1968 40.70809308
1969 47.34641535
1970 32.82648222
1971 39.84553321
1972 51.36468131
1973 50.10189843
1974 70.17407484
1975 74.87190483
1976 70.28837736
1977 67.9887776
1978 68.59145244
1979 65.20464347
1980 71.85734784
1981 79.80308406
1982 82.41431037
1983 76.3563451
1984 71.65227244
1985 66.59681593
1986 54.75878104
1987 48.9829556
1988
1989 39.76263103
1990 43.77447748
1991 38.32722942
1992 33.1893667
1993 28.21761126
1994 26.27306475
1995 25.33860252
1996 25.81704455
1997 24.61252129
1998 19.30301323
1999 22.99505023
2000 25.24383597
2001 25.34442741
2002 24.33481121
2003 25.72926239
2004 25.92969595
2005 27.68710489
2006 27.40031439
2007 25.60050706
2008 29.03185578
2009 28.27734986
2010 29.6394104
2011 33.86407906
2012 33.34778438
2013 31.44082849
2014 29.04285462
2015 23.04277508
2016 19.28903403
2017 21.84518766
2018 23.31002856
2019 20.33802174
2020 15.62688087
2021 19.4842178
2022 24.31514937
